With 404,734 degrees handed out in 2019-2020, business administration and management is the 2nd most popular major in the United States. In 2017-2018, business administration and management graduates who were awarded their degree in 2015-2017, earned an average of $46,740 and had an average of $29,113 in loans still to pay off.

Across the Southwest region, there were 48,000 business administration and management graduates with average earnings and debt of $47,339 and $27,048 respectively. At the bachelor’s degree level specifically, there were 18,451 business administration and management graduates with average earnings and debt of $38,896 and $23,899 respectively.
